Night-shift staff: Floor 4 of the Tellhaven Building opens this week. After 21:00, access is via the rear stairwell only; the lifts are locked out overnight during the settling period. Complete a walk-through of the new floor once per shift and log it. The stairwell keypad accepts the code below.

badge for yahop-fawep: bdg-XBKXI-68071

## Auth Notes

Heads up for the security review: the Glintbyte encoding sniffer runs as a sidecar and inspects every uploaded text file before the Marrowtide ingest pipeline touches it. Detection itself is offline, but confidence scores get posted back to the internal verdict service, and that call is authenticated — no anonymous writes, ever. Scores above 0.9 short-circuit further checks, so tampering here would be bad. The sidecar pulls its credential from the environment at boot; for reference, the current key is listed here.

gateway credential: zpat7_wu4aBVX

Step 4: wire up deep-link routing for the Hopscotch app. Once the universal-link manifest is published, the router service needs to verify incoming links against the Lanternside attestation endpoint — otherwise every link falls back to the web view, and nobody wants that. Double-check the bundle pattern matches what's in the manifest before shipping. The router authenticates to Lanternside with a credential set on the next line of the env file:

vault entry, fadup-tagag: RELAY_SECRET8=2fd92179

Verify the requester against the on-call roster, confirm the scanner's last successful crawl timestamp, then initiate recovery from the Hollowgate admin console. The scanner will refuse new package-name comparisons until re-enrolled. Re-enrollment prompts for the recovery passphrase before issuing a fresh token. The current passphrase is recorded immediately below this line.

vault phrase of fafop-hahop = ralys-kasion-normir-belix-silys-fendor